npm 包 proofread 使用教程

作为前端开发者,我们需要不断提升自己的代码质量和编程能力,其中一个关键的方面就是写出没有错别字和语法错误的代码。幸运的是,有很多工具可以辅助我们进行这项工作,其中一个非常有用的工具就是 npm 包 proofread。

安装

在使用 proofread 之前,我们需要先进行安装。打开终端,进入项目目录,输入以下命令:

--- ------- ---------

该命令会自动下载并安装 proofread npm 包。

使用

接下来,我们就可以愉快地使用 proofread 了。在终端输入以下命令:

--------- --------------------

其中 path/to/your/file.js 是你需要检查的文件的路径。如果你需要检查多个文件,你可以用空格将它们隔开,例如:

--------- --------------------- ---------------------

当你运行该命令时,proofread 会扫描你的代码,对其中的拼写错误和语法错误进行标记,并将其输出到终端中。这让你很容易地找到代码中的错误,并进行修复。

示例

下面是一个简单的 JavaScript 示例代码,可以让你直观地感受 proofread 的使用效果:

-------- ----- -
    -------------- -- -------- -------------
-

------

在这段代码中,我们有一个函数 foo,它应该输出一条警告。但是,我们错误地使用了 console.log 函数,因为它实际上应该是 console.warn 函数。现在我们运行以下命令:

--------- ----------

该命令会输出以下内容:

--------------- ------ -------- -- --- - ----- ----- --- --- ---- ---------
    -------------- -- -------- -------------
            -------
--------------- -------- -------- --- -- --- ----
------
-----

通过这个输出,我们可以发现两个问题。首先,我们用了一个错误的单词 alarting,但是 proofread 提醒我们应该使用正确的单词 alerting。其次,我们发现我们定义了函数 foo,但是最终并没有使用它,这是一个潜在的优化点。

结论

在本文中,我们了解了如何使用 npm 包 proofread 来检查 JavaScript 代码中的拼写错误和语法错误。通过使用 proofread,我们可以大大提升我们的代码质量和编程能力,为我们的项目带来更好的质量保证。我们希望这篇文章对你有所帮助,并鼓励你使用 proofread 来进一步提升你的前端开发技能。

来源:JavaScript中文网 ,转载请联系管理员! 本文地址:https://www.javascriptcn.com/post/6005600d81e8991b448ddddb


猜你喜欢

  • npm 包 hubot-qubole 使用教程

    简介 在开发中,难免会用到一些已有库或框架,npm 就是前端类库中非常流行的一种包管理工具。而在这些库中,hubot-qubole 更是一个非常实用的 npm 包,它可以让你轻松地调用 Qubole ...

    3 年前
  • npm 包的使用 - sparrow-ui

    前言 前端开发日新月异,为了提高开发效率和提供更好的体验,我们利用各种工具和库来支持我们的项目开发。如今这个时代中,npm 可谓是开发者不可或缺的工具之一。npm 中,有包含许多优秀的框架和工具库,它...

    3 年前
  • npm 包 sns-event-sender 使用教程

    在现代web应用程序中,如何发送用户事件并跟踪响应变得越来越重要。客户端应用程序增长和素材的浏览方式已经发生了很大的变化。在这个环境中,为了跟踪事件,开发人员通常需要使用各种第三方APIs和SDKs。

    3 年前
  • npm 包 object-formdata-convertor 的使用教程

    在前端开发中,数据的格式转换是一个常见的需求,特别是在涉及到上传文件或表单等数据的时候。而 object-formdata-convertor 就是一款能够将 JavaScript 对象转换为 For...

    3 年前
  • npm 包 mac-jumpfm-file-ops 使用教程

    介绍 mac-jumpfm-file-ops 是一款基于 Electron 的文件操作工具,支持在 macOS 下快速进行文件管理,包括复制、移动、删除、重命名、搜索等操作,界面简洁易用,是前端开发中...

    3 年前
  • npm 包 lib-random 使用教程

    简介 lib-random 是一款基于 JavaScript 的 npm 包,可以用于生成随机数、字符串等。它适用于前端开发人员,可以方便地集成到各种 JavaScript 应用中。

    3 年前
  • npm 包 conty.js 使用教程

    简介 conty.js 是一个基于原生 JavaScript 编写的高效动画库。它通过对每个元素的状态进行读写分离,利用 requestAnimationFrame 进行动画渲染,实现了高性能的动画效...

    3 年前
  • NPM 包 dev-code-loader 使用教程

    在前端开发过程中,我们经常需要加载样式或脚本文件。而开发过程中,我们也会遇到需要使用到动态引入的代码。这时候,npm 包 dev-code-loader 就可以提供帮助了。

    3 年前
  • npm 包 element-ui-mike 使用教程

    在前端开发中,使用 UI 组件库可以有效地提高开发效率和用户体验。element-ui 是一个非常受欢迎的 UI 组件库,不过它没有提供对常用的一些组件的支持,比如时间选择器、颜色选择器、省市区选择器...

    3 年前
  • npm 包 dora-alipay-oauth-browser 使用教程

    在前端开发中,我们经常需要使用第三方 API 进行开发,包括支付宝的 API。而 dora-alipay-oauth-browser 是一个方便我们在浏览器中使用支付宝 API 的 npm 包。

    3 年前
  • npm 包 generator-npm-module-typescript 使用教程

    今天我们来介绍一个 npm 包 generator-npm-module-typescript,这个包能够帮助我们快速搭建一个 TypeScript 的 npm 包项目。

    3 年前
  • npm 包 generator-android-aac-mvvm 的使用教程

    介绍 generator-android-aac-mvvm 是一个方便生成 Android 应用的 MVVM 架构的脚手架工具,使用 Yeoman 工具包托管在 npm 上。

    3 年前
  • npm 包 jungle-node 使用教程

    jungle-node 是一个基于 Node.js 的 npm 包,用于连接和操作 JungleDB 数据库。JungleDB 是一种完全基于 Web 技术的可嵌入数据库,可以用于前端、后端和移动应用...

    3 年前
  • npm 包 drill-client 使用教程

    在前端开发中,使用 npm 包已经成为了必不可少的一部分。我们可以通过 npm 安装各种各样的依赖包,然后在我们的项目中使用它们。 其中一个非常有用的 npm 包就是 drill-client。

    3 年前
  • npm 包 react-native-diff-update-android 使用教程

    前言 在移动端开发中,应用升级是一项必不可少的工作,而其中一项重要的任务就是平台端的更新。React Native 是一种跨平台的移动应用开发框架,而 react-native-diff-update...

    3 年前
  • npm 包 `cake-console` 使用教程

    近年来,前端工程化和自动化已经成为前端开发不可或缺的一部分,而 npm 和其伴随而来的 npm 包则成为了前端开发难以或缺的工具。而本文将介绍一款可以使得前端开发者更加方便快捷地管理项目终端任务的 n...

    3 年前
  • npm 包 react-native-card-stack 使用教程

    在移动端应用的开发过程中,卡片堆叠效果是一种比较常见的交互形式。在 React Native 的开发中,有一个 npm 包叫做 react-native-card-stack,可以让我们很方便地实现卡...

    3 年前
  • npm 包 wtf-webpack-config 使用教程

    在前端开发中,webpack 配置是一个非常重要的环节。但对于新手来说,学习 webpack 的配置非常困难,因为 webpack 的配置文件有很多规则,而且不能随意乱写。

    3 年前
  • npm 包 yuba-public-file 使用教程

    在前端开发中,我们经常需要处理文件上传和下载的操作。而 yuba-public-file 就是一款可以方便地进行文件上传和下载的 npm 包。本文将详细介绍 yuba-public-file 的安装和...

    3 年前
  • npm包ahp-vue-decorator使用教程

    在Vue开发过程中,我们经常需要使用一些lifecycle hooks、computed属性和watch监听器等等,但这些功能的代码都散落在组件的各个部分中,使得代码难以维护。

    3 年前

相关推荐

    暂无文章